April 13 1966 – Bob Dylan – Sydney / Australia – Music Videos

Bob Dylan World Tour – Australia Tour April 13 1966 - Video Collection - Part-1

Australia was the first major stop (outside the US) for Dylan’s legendary World Tour in 1966. The fortunate few thousand here who witnessed it saw what proved to be the watershed moment in Dylan’s career. It was the culmination of Dylan’s evolution from folkie icon to fully-fledged rock star, which had begun with his controversial “electric” debut at the Newport Folk Festival on July 25, 1965. The punishing schedule of the 1965-66 period – three landmark albums somehow crammed in around a frantic round of tours and other engagements – took its toll on Dylan.
